Why Hamilton Viewpoint Park is a fun option when searching for things to do near me with friends and family

Hamilton Viewpoint Park is a 16.9-acre public park located in the West Seattle neighborhood, offering visitors breathtaking panoramic views of the Seattle skyline, Puget Sound, and the Olympic Mountains. Known for its serene atmosphere and less crowded environment compared to nearby Alki Beach, the park provides a perfect spot for friends to gather for leisurely walks, picnics, or photography sessions. The spacious grassy areas are ideal for leisurely activities, making it a dog-friendly destination where visitors can enjoy the outdoors with their pets. The park's location atop a hill provides excellent vantage points for capturing sunset vistas that paint the sky with vibrant colors reflected over Elliott Bay. With well-maintained walking paths, picnic tables, and amenities such as restrooms and BBQ pits, Hamilton Viewpoint Park is equipped to ensure a comfortable and relaxing experience. Free parking is available, making it easy to visit without the hassle of finding a spot. Open year-round from early morning until late evening, this park combines natural beauty with convenience, making it a treasured urban retreat and a wonderful place to meet up with friends and enjoy Seattle’s scenic charm.

Here's what people think of Hamilton Viewpoint Park

As of recent, Hamilton Viewpoint Park holds a 4.7-star rating based on 1363 reviews.

Visitor reviews consistently praise Hamilton Viewpoint Park for its spectacular views of the Seattle skyline and its comparatively peaceful, less crowded atmosphere than other local attractions like Alki Beach. Many appreciate the ease of parking, abundant greenery, and rich photo opportunities the park offers, especially during sunset. Positive feedback highlights the park’s well-maintained paths, the dog-friendly environment, and the availability of picnic amenities which encourage longer, enjoyable visits. Conversely, some negative reviews point out that summer tree growth can obstruct some views and mention occasional disturbances such as people smoking weed in the parking areas, impacting family-friendliness and tranquility. Others note the presence of a visible fence that can interfere with photo composition. Despite these minor complaints, most visitors conclude the park offers a refreshing, scenic, and accessible escape from the city bustle, making it a highly recommended spot for locals and tourists alike looking for a peaceful place to relax and socialize in Seattle.
